KillNancy LIVE at Piere's March 16-17
After a huge year that saw 30 shows played all over Northeast and Central Indiana and a nomination in Whatzup Magazine as Best New Performer of 2011, The band is extremely excited to announce that it will be hosting the St. Patrick’s Day party at Piere’sEntertainmentCenterinFort Wayne,IN,March 16-17, 2012.
“It has been a whirlwind year for us,” said Michael Archbold, guitarist for KillNancy. “After a turbulent start that led to the addition of (Konvict Music Artist and vocalist) Jason Miller, we couldn’t be more pleased then where we are right now.”
“Piere’s is the standard in terms of clubs in all of theMidwest. We are very honored and humbled to be asked to not only play, but also host one of their biggest parties of the year,” added drummer John “Bon” Tingley.
The band will be hosting festivities all weekend starting Friday, March 16 and ending the wee hours of the morning on Sunday the 18th. Doors open at9 PM each night. The band will take the stage at9:30 PM sharp.
“I’m doubly excited,” said guitarist Greg “The Hammer” Titzer. “Not only will I jamming on the million dollar stage for all our friends and family, but I get to celebrate my birthday on Friday night. It will be epic!”
No stranger to Piere’s main stage from his days in the Piere’s house band, FYI, back in the early 2000’s, vocalist Jason Miller adds, “I knew from day one what his band was capable of and it doesn’t end here. This is just the beginning! This is an extremely talented group of guys. This isn’t your run-of-the-mill band. There is something special here and we are just happy to be able to share our love of music with other people.”
Not losing their stride, 2012 is shaping up to be another huge year for the band. Bassist Scott Jackson explains, “We have some big things in the works for the new year. For one, we have heard the requests of the fans and plan to play more shows inFort Waynethis year. We had been sticking mainly to more regional venues, but our hometown fans want attention too!”
In addition to new clubs including Traxside in Garrett and Dupont Bar & Grill inFort Wayne, the band indicates other venues like festivals and clubs in the college circuit are in the works. “Nothing is off the table this year. It is going to be the year ofNancy!” proclaims Archbold. “Clubs interested in booking the band really do need to contact us right away. Dates are filling up FAST.”
